The Vestavia Hills City Council has approved a $123 million city budget for fiscal 2026 including $5.7 million for an addition and renovation to Fire Station No. 4 in Liberty Park.

The budget also includes:

$2.25 million for 9 miles of street resurfacing

$1.3 million for a new southern gateway entrance along U.S. 31

$1 million for pay increases for city employees

$1 million for a new traffic signal and road resurfacing in Liberty Park

$780,000 for four Fire Department replacement vehicles

$650,000 for stormwater improvements

$330,000 for pre-construction work for new police, library and maintenance facilities at the Sicard Hollow Athletic Complex

$300,000 for a pool heater at the Vestavia Hills Aquatic Complex

$250,000 for infrastructure improvements at The Bray at Liberty Park
